1 Similar Sites like Kompanion.biz

Kompanion.biz

Site Popularity:
8 points

Language: English

Mastercard Center for Inclusive Growth mastercardcenter.org

The Center for Inclusive Growth advances sustainable and equitable economic growth and financial inclusion around the world.

Tags: Kompanion
Similarity:
75%